Hello

I am in the process of creating a fairly simple sheet to bet on weight of money.

When i enter a formula on the BA sheet it works ok, but when i save the sheet there is an excel compatibility issue.

I have Excel 2019, when asked to save the sheet i have many options.
I chose excel with macros ? any advice on the best save format please ?
or maybe i am doing something else wrong, which is stopping the sheet working.


at the moment the formulas seem to work but where i enter the IF xyz Back [Column L] is dead

thanks in advance.

You can save it in either xlsx or xlsm depending of whether it contains macros. The only slight issue is that BA defaults to trying to load the old .xls format and you need to override it in order to find your workbook saved with the newer extension.
